InterContinental Comes to the Red Sea

Photo: InterContinental Hotels Group

InterContinental plants its flag on the Red Sea with a new resort on Shura Island. The property leans into privacy and indulgence with spacious villas, private pools, dedicated butler service, and yacht-ready access for those who measure holidays in soft landings and salt on skin.

Sustainability sits at the core, too, with coral conservation programs and low-impact architecture threading eco-consciousness into high glamor. With Saudi Arabia’s luxury tourism ambitions accelerating, this opening positions the Red Sea as a compelling new rival to the Maldives and Oman for warm-water escapes.

Blackstone Buys San Francisco Four Seasons

Photo: Four Seasons

Blackstone has acquired the Four Seasons San Francisco in a US$130 million deal, signaling renewed confidence in high-end urban hospitality. The 277-room property has long been considered one of the city’s premier addresses for business travelers, power diners, and weekend escapists. It now enters a new era under one of the world’s most aggressive real estate players.

It’s a strategic bet on the city’s rebound, banking on the return of tech wealth, convention traffic, and luxury leisure. Expect refreshed spaces, elevated programming, and an eye toward experiential luxury as competition tightens among top-tier West Coast hotels.

Jackie Kennedy’s Election Coat Up for Auction

The coat was said to have been worn by other pregnant women close to Kennedy. It was “passed from one to another as a cherished maternity garment.” Photo: Sotheby’s

Jackie Kennedy’s violet election-night coat is entering the auction floor at Sotheby’s, offering collectors a rare chance to own a piece of American style history. Kennedy is said to have worn it while she was eight months pregnant during John F. Kennedy’s 1960 victory.

In fact, the double-breasted wool coat also appeared on the cover of Life magazine and helped cement Jackie’s reputation as a fashion icon even before she became First Lady. Sotheby’s will present the piece as part of its Handbags & Fashion sale, where provenance and cultural legacy are expected to fuel serious bidding.

A Shakeup at Versace

Photo: Marek Śliwecki

Versace enters a period of change as creative director Dario Vitale prepares to leave less than nine months after taking the helm. The news follows last week’s announcement of Prada Group’s US$1.4-billion acquisition of the house.

His exit comes after delivering only one collection. We can say that the move signals a strategic reset, as Prada begins shaping Versace’s next chapter. The industry now watches for who will take creative command and how the brand will balance its high-octane glamor with Prada’s precision-focused luxuryLuxuryA lifestyle defined by exceptional quality, craftsmanship, exclusivity, and sophistication, encompassing the finest products, services, and experiences that represent the highest standards of refinement and excellence.Go to Luxury Glossary approach. It seems as though a new aesthetic direction, possible restructuring, and fresh energy on the runway is on the way. A more competitive Versace perhaps?

A New Dusit Thani in Bataan

Photo: Dusit Hotels & Resorts

Dusit International is expanding its Philippine footprint with ASAI Camaya Coast, a new lifestyle-luxuryLuxuryA lifestyle defined by exceptional quality, craftsmanship, exclusivity, and sophistication, encompassing the finest products, services, and experiences that represent the highest standards of refinement and excellence.Go to Luxury Glossary resort rising along Bataan’s increasingly polished shoreline. Set to be opened in 2029, the project will bring roughly 150 rooms and suites surrounded by powdery beaches, diving sites, and rolling coastal landscapes.

It’s an appealing draw for Manila weekenders and regional travelers seeking design-forward relaxation without leaving the country. The hotel should offer much of the brand’s signature Thai-Filipino hospitality blend, contemporary interiors, and dining that leans into local provenance. With Camaya Coast developing into a full leisure estate, this opening positions Bataan as an emerging destination.
